Common House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further damage and maintain structural integrity.
Foundation Underpinning - stabilizes and strengthens settling or sinking foundations for safety.
Pier and Beam Repair - restores support for homes with pier and beam foundations experiencing movement.
Mudjack and Slab Lifting - raises sunken concrete slabs to level surfaces and prevent tripping hazards.
Waterproofing and Drainage - protects foundations from water intrusion and soil erosion.
Foundation Stabilization - secures shifting or bowing foundations to prevent future issues.
House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ation problems? Common sign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ly.
What causes foundation damage? Factors such as soil movement, moisture changes, and poor drainage can lead to foundation issues over time.
Are foundation repairs nec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require immediate repair, but they should be monitored to prevent further damage.
What types of foundation repair services are available? Services include underpinning, wall stabilization, and crack repair to restore stability and prevent future issues.
